你查询的IP:[114.80.59.232]  地理位置:中国–上海–上海电信/IDC机房

最新查询122.112.233.104 118.230.91.72 202.95.103.12 119.248.226.8 118.66.216.128 121.32.135.11 60.63.2.80 116.16.79.197 116.52.158.137 114.80.59.232 210.25.153.127 122.152.192.242 116.95.172.153 118.88.128.23 120.24.62.105 210.25.30.58 119.27.64.52 124.220.34.26 122.224.135.110 202.127.40.247 221.196.225.96 122.49.162.129 123.98.212.198 118.192.40.92 202.168.160.241 118.184.220.235 124.156.113.209 122.102.222.179 125.213.227.210 125.171.103.126 124.242.70.15